Fungal-type galactomannan (FTGM) is a polysaccharide composed of α-(1 → 2)-/α-(1 → 6)-mannosyl and β-(1 → 5)-/β-(1 → 6)-galactofuranosyl residues located at the outer cell wall of the human pathogenic fungus
Aspergillus fumigatus
. FTGM contains a linear α-mannan structure called core-mannan composed of 9 or 10 α-(1 → 2)-mannotetraose units j...
